In this episode, your host sits down with Dr. Katie Chu—an absolute powerhouse in our industry who has been anchoring her private practice in Rosemead, California, since 1995. Dr. Chu is a national speaker, a consultant for major contact lens manufacturers, a passionate advocate for premium patient experiences, and a fellow podcaster. Beyond the clinic, she is a world traveler, a breast cancer survivor, and a 5-time best-selling author.

Key Highlights From This Episode:
🔹 30 Years of Generational Loyalty: The secret to thriving in private practice despite heavy corporate consolidation.
🔹 Scaling Specialty Lenses: The #1 patient education gap clinicians miss when communicating specialty contacts.
🔹 Office Design as a Spiritual Investment: How rethinking your clinic environment can empower and transform the patient journey.
🔹 The Memoir Announcement & Family Legacy: The raw story behind her upcoming book and how her 1864 Transcontinental Railway roots shape her identity.
🔹 Beating Burnout Through Vulnerability: Practical wisdom for balancing clinical work with creative projects and leading with authenticity.
